Pamela Drake has lived in Oakland since 1973 and has been a community activist since the 80s starting with her involvement in OCO (Oakland Community Organizations). She has been staff to two council members, the director of the Grand Lake Neighborhood Center, presently runs the Lakeshore Business Improvement District, and teaches Adult Ed here. She raised her two children in Oakland where they attended public school.
